The cultural heritage of Kerala is inseparable from its art forms. Menon offers in-depth analyses of classical art forms like Kathakali, Mohiniyattam, and Koodiyattam, alongside folk traditions like Theyyam and Thullal. Cultural Heritage of Kerala: An Introduction is widely considered one of his most important contributions. First published in 1978, it was later republished in a revised and expanded edition by DC Books in 2008, which remains the most accessible and authoritative version available today.

Kerala's culture is not monolithic; it is a blend of indigenous traditions and foreign influences. Menon details the early arrival of traders from the Roman Empire, Arab nations, and later, the Europeans, which shaped the region's diverse community structure. B. Religious Harmony and Diversity
